Originally, Router Reachability Probing require a neighbour entry
existed. Commit 2152caea7196 ("ipv6: Do not depend on rt->n in
rt6_probe().") removed the requirement for a neighbour entry. And
commit f547fac624be ("ipv6: rate-limit probes for neighbourless
routes") adds rate-limiting for neighbourless routes.
And, the Neighbor Discovery for IP version 6 (IPv6)(rfc4861) says,
"
7.2.5. Receipt of Neighbor Advertisements
When a valid Neighbor Advertisement is received (either solicited or
unsolicited), the Neighbor Cache is searched for the target's entry.
If no entry exists, the advertisement SHOULD be silently discarded.
There is no need to create an entry if none exists, since the
recipient has apparently not initiated any communication with the
target.
".
In rt6_probe(), just a Neighbor Solicitation message are transmited.
When receiving a Neighbor Advertisement, the node does nothing in a
Neighborless condition.
Not sure it's needed to create a neighbor entry in Router
Reachability Probing. And the Original way may be the right way.
This patch recover the requirement for a neighbour entry.

* [PATCH net] mld: fix memory leak in mld_del_delrec()
From: Eric Dumazet @ 2019-08-27 10:33 UTC (permalink / raw)
To: David S . Miller; +Cc: netdev, Eric Dumazet, Eric Dumazet, syzbot
Similar to the fix done for IPv4 in commit e5b1c6c6277d
("igmp: fix memory leak in igmpv3_del_delrec()"), we need to
make sure mca_tomb and mca_sources are not blindly overwritten.
Using swap() then a call to ip6_mc_clear_src() will take care
of the missing free.

This patch set adds the ability to use unaligned chunks in the XDP umem.
Currently, all chunk addresses passed to the umem are masked to be chunk
size aligned (max is PAGE_SIZE). This limits where we can place chunks
within the umem as well as limiting the packet sizes that are supported.
The changes in this patch set removes these restrictions, allowing XDP to
be more flexible in where it can place a chunk within a umem. By relaxing
where the chunks can be placed, it allows us to use an arbitrary buffer
size and place that wherever we have a free address in the umem. These
changes add the ability to support arbitrary frame sizes up to 4k
(PAGE_SIZE) and make it easy to integrate with other existing frameworks
that have their own memory management systems, such as DPDK.
In DPDK, for example, there is already support for AF_XDP with zero-copy.
However, with this patch set the integration will be much more seamless.
You can find the DPDK AF_XDP driver at:
https://git.dpdk.org/dpdk/tree/drivers/net/af_xdp
Since we are now dealing with arbitrary frame sizes, we need also need to
update how we pass around addresses. Currently, the addresses can simply be
masked to 2k to get back to the original address. This becomes less trivial
when using frame sizes that are not a 'power of 2' size. This patch set
modifies the Rx/Tx descriptor format to use the upper 16-bits of the addr
field for an offset value, leaving the lower 48-bits for the address (this
leaves us with 256 Terabytes, which should be enough!). We only need to use
the upper 16-bits to store the offset when running in unaligned mode.
Rather than adding the offset (headroom etc) to the address, we will store
it in the upper 16-bits of the address field. This way, we can easily add
the offset to the address where we need it, using some bit manipulation and
addition, and we can also easily get the original address wherever we need
it (for example in i40e_zca_free) by simply masking to get the lower
48-bits of the address field.
The patch set was tested with the following set up:
- Intel(R) Xeon(R) Gold 6140 CPU @ 2.30GHz
- Intel Corporation Ethernet Controller XXV710 for 25GbE SFP28 (rev 02)
- Driver: i40e
- Application: xdpsock with l2fwd (single interface)
- Turbo disabled in BIOS
There are no changes to performance before and after these patches for SKB
mode and Copy mode. Zero-copy mode saw a performance degradation of ~1.5%.
This patch set has been applied against
commit 0bb52b0dfc88 ("tools: bpftool: add 'bpftool map freeze' subcommand")

Currently, the dma, addr and handle are modified when we reuse Rx buffers
in zero-copy mode. However, this is not required as the inputs to the
function are copies, not the original values themselves. As we use the
copies within the function, we can use the original 'old_bi' values
directly without having to mask and add the headroom.
